Position

White: king h1; queen f4; rook f7; pawns c2/g2/h3. Black: king d6; queen d5; rook b8; knight e4; pawns a4/a6. Black is ahead by 2 points of material. White to move.

Solution (2 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: Qe5 — queen d5→e5. Now White to move.
  2. Best move: Rd7+ — rook f7→d7, gives check. Opponent replies Kxd7 (king d6→d7, captures rook).
  3. Best move: Qxe5 — queen f4→e5, captures queen.

Tactical themes

advantage, deflection, endgame, master, short. The key move is Rd7+.
